6,11-Dihydroxyabieta-7,9(11),13-trien-12-one

Details

Top
Internal ID 1d16a667-5442-42b2-9da5-417e945db30b
Taxonomy Lipids and lipid-like molecules > Prenol lipids > Diterpenoids
IUPAC Name 4,9-dihydroxy-4b,8,8-trimethyl-2-propan-2-yl-6,7,8a,9-tetrahydro-5H-phenanthren-3-one
SMILES (Canonical) CC(C)C1=CC2=CC(C3C(CCCC3(C2=C(C1=O)O)C)(C)C)O
SMILES (Isomeric) CC(C)C1=CC2=CC(C3C(CCCC3(C2=C(C1=O)O)C)(C)C)O
InChI InChI=1S/C20H28O3/c1-11(2)13-9-12-10-14(21)18-19(3,4)7-6-8-20(18,5)15(12)17(23)16(13)22/h9-11,14,18,21,23H,6-8H2,1-5H3
InChI Key QEAIMIKGLGBTSA-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Popularity 1 reference in papers

Physical and Chemical Properties

Top
Molecular Formula C20H28O3
Molecular Weight 316.40 g/mol
Exact Mass 316.20384475 g/mol
Topological Polar Surface Area (TPSA) 57.50 Ų
XlogP 4.10
Atomic LogP (AlogP) 4.10
H-Bond Acceptor 3
H-Bond Donor 2
Rotatable Bonds 1
